Tokyo, July 30 -- UMIN Clinical Trials Registry (UMIN-CTR) received information related to the study (UMIN000062392) titled 'A multicenter prospective randomized controlled study evaluating two-dimensional and virtual reality educational videos for radiotherapy education' on July 30.

Objective:
Narrative objectives1 - The objective of this study is to create 2D and VR videos explaining the basics of radiotherapy and to compare and evaluate their educational effectiveness among patients and medical students. For patients, we will assess their level of understanding of radiotherapy, anxiety levels, and satisfaction. For medical students, we will evaluate their level of understanding, the educational effectiveness of the videos, and their interest in radiotherapy. Additionally, we will conduct a comparative evaluation of the 2D and VR videos across both groups to examine the usefulness and appropriate applications of VR educational materials.
